Chapter 7 - Linear programming

Practice problems

 

Here are a few Linear Programming problems you can practice on.

1.    The Wellbuilt Company produces two types of woodchippers, Economy and Deluxe.  The Deluxe model requires 3 hours to assemble and ½ hour to paint.  Economy requires 2 hours to assemble and 1 hour to paint.  They have 24 assembly hours per day (max) and 8 painting hours.  Deluxe has $15 profit each, and Economy yields $12.
 

2.    A company manufactures bumper bolts and fender bolts.  One machine makes 130 fender bolts per hour and the other makes 120 bumper bolts per hour.  Packaging can handle a total of 230 bolts per hour.  Maximize sales if fender bolts sell for $1 and bumper bolts sell for $2

 
3.    A natural habitat at a zoo contains a feeding area for two species, I and II.  Each days it gets 120 lbs of food A, 110 lbs of food B and 57 lbs of food C.  Each individual of Species I requires 5 lbs of A, 5 lbs of B and 2 lbs of C. Those of Species II need 6 of A, 4 of B and 3 of C. Maximize the total number of animals.
